Any pull request that modifies rule definitions, the evaluation order, or the rounding logic requires review from the Pricing Platform team, as subtle changes can alter customer-facing totals. Changes to the DSL parser additionally need sign-off from the engine maintainers.

Before approving, verify the regression suite in `rules/golden/` passes and that new rules include effective-date bounds. For maintainer review requests or questions about ownership, use the address below.

escalation mailbox, kagef-kawef: frador_zorix@tolvaqlabs.internal

## Payroll Export Format Change — Runbook

As of cycle 14, Tillhouse exports payroll batches in the new column-delimited v3 layout. Old v2 parsers will reject the header row. If a customer reports failed imports, confirm their connector version first. Do not manually edit export files. Escalate only if the connector is current and the batch still fails. Field mappings, sample files, and the migration timeline are documented on the internal reference page.

runbook for tagug-hafog: https://jira.lumiclabs.internal/projects/pages/pages/9773c0d8

## Releases

The Harrowfield telemetry gateway collects sensor data from tractors and balers in the field and relays it to the Cropline backend. Releases are cut monthly from the `stable` branch. Run the full hardware-in-loop suite on the Dunmore test rig before tagging — field units cannot be easily rolled back.

Each release artifact is signed so gateways will accept the over-the-air update. Unsigned builds are silently ignored by devices. Sign every release bundle with the key below.

rollout seal: bky4_a5Ma

/*
 * CATALOGUE_IMPORT_BATCH_SIZE
 *
 * Controls how many records the Bramleaf catalogue importer
 * commits per transaction. Plugin authors: do not exceed 500;
 * larger batches trip the Marwood Library dedupe pass and
 * produce silent skips. If your plugin transforms MARC-like
 * fields, hook the pre-commit stage, not post-commit.
 * Report importer issues with the exact value of this constant
 * and the importer build token shown below.
 */

build token for tawif-bahip: htk31_68bba16e1afabfef4ecc69408c06f16